More about your role
We're currently recruiting for a Campaign Planning Manager to join our growing Marketing Planning & Business Partnering Team.
This is an exciting new role which will support the Head of Marketing Planning to implement, embed and manage a new end – to – end Marketing Planning process, which has been designed to create efficient and effective ways of working to deliver excellence and add value in line with the business strategy and objectives.
You will be responsible for providing the business with a cross functional and holistic view of all marketing activity and work flowing in and out of the Marketing Communications team, coordinating the overarching calendar of activity and acting as the gateway between our business areas and our marketing experts. You will also act as the business partner for areas that do not have a dedicated partner in place.
This role will work closely with the Studio Traffic Manager to triage work requests and ensure that the right resource is secured at the right time and for the right reasons. It will also form strong relationships with our business partners, supporting them to plan all upcoming activity and ensuring there is a roadmap in place to deliver the KPI's

More about you
If you love planning, managing multiple cross functional projects and working in a busy but rewarding environment then this is the role for you! We are looking for someone who is process driven, enjoys seeing a project through from start to finish and has a continuous improvement mindset. Previous experience of planning or traffic management in a matrix organisation is essential for success in this role - you may already be working in an inhouse role or looking to move from agency to client side.
Experience using Monday.com (or a similar platform) is essential, along with experience of the marketing briefing process, critical paths & planning and triaging of work requests.
Strong influencing and engaging skills are also important, as you will need to work with multiple stakeholders across all business areas within our matrix organisation. You will be a strong problem solver who can deal with complex information and issues while providing appropriate solutions
